How do you make loyal toast?

If there is to be a loyal toast this should be offered immediately before dessert, or before the last course of a meal or, just prior to tea and coffee service. The toast is always offered as: “Ladies and Gentlemen, please stand for the Loyal Toast”, (wait for all to stand). “The Queen.”

What does to toast someone mean?

When you drink a toast to someone or something, you drink some wine or another alcoholic drink as a symbolic gesture, in order to show your appreciation of them or to wish them success. Eleanor and I drank a toast to the bride and groom.

Who should give the first toast at a wedding?

Always let the host give the first toast if at a dinner party, reception or other large events. However, at weddings, typically it is the best man who leads things off. What is a toast?

A toast is a ritual during which a drink is taken as an expression of honor or goodwill. The term may be applied to the person or thing so honored, the drink taken, or the verbal expression accompanying the drink.
